#c7e0d5 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#c7e0d5 is composed of 78% red, 87.8% green and 83.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 11.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 4.9% yellow and 12.2% black. It has a hue angle of 153.6 degrees, a saturation of 28.7% and a lightness of 82.9%. #c7e0d5 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#8fc1ab. Closest websafe color is: #cccccc.

Shades and Tints of #c7e0d5

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040706 is the darkest color, while #fafcfb is the lightest one.

Tones of #c7e0d5

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#d1d6d4 is the less saturated color, while #a9fed9 is the most saturated one.
